+/* Copyright 2019 The Chromium OS Authors. All rights reserved.
+ * Use of this source code is governed by a BSD-style license that can be
+ * found in the LICENSE file.
+ */
+
+#include "battery.h"
+#include "battery_fuel_gauge.h"
+#include "charge_state.h"
+#include "charger_mt6370.h"
+#include "console.h"
+#include "driver/charger/rt946x.h"
+#include "gpio.h"
+#include "power.h"
+#include "usb_pd.h"
+#include "util.h"
+
+#define CPRINTS(format, args...) cprints(CC_CHARGER, format, ## args)
+
+#define BAT_LEVEL_PD_LIMIT 85
+
+const struct board_batt_params board_battery_info[] = {
+ [BATTERY_SIMPLO] = {
+ .fuel_gauge = {
+ .manuf_name = "SMP",
+ .device_name = "L19M3PG0",
+ .ship_mode = {
+ .reg_addr = 0x34,
+ .reg_data = { 0x0000, 0x1000 },
+ },
+ .fet = {
+ .reg_addr = 0x34,
+ .reg_mask = 0x0100,
+ .disconnect_val = 0x0100,
+ }
+ },
+ .batt_info = {
+ .voltage_max = 4400,
+ .voltage_normal = 3840,
+ .voltage_min = 3000,
+ .precharge_current = 256,
+ .start_charging_min_c = 0,
+ .start_charging_max_c = 45,
+ .charging_min_c = 0,
+ .charging_max_c = 60,
+ .discharging_min_c = -20,
+ .discharging_max_c = 60,
+ },
+ },
+ [BATTERY_CELXPERT] = {
+ .fuel_gauge = {
+ .manuf_name = "Celxpert",
+ .device_name = "L19C3PG0",
+ .ship_mode = {
+ .reg_addr = 0x34,
+ .reg_data = { 0x0000, 0x1000 },
+ },
+ .fet = {
+ .reg_addr = 0x34,
+ .reg_mask = 0x0100,
+ .disconnect_val = 0x0100,
+ }
+ },
+ .batt_info = {
+ .voltage_max = 4400,
+ .voltage_normal = 3840,
+ .voltage_min = 3000,
+ .precharge_current = 256,
+ .start_charging_min_c = 0,
+ .start_charging_max_c = 45,
+ .charging_min_c = 0,
+ .charging_max_c = 60,
+ .discharging_min_c = -20,
+ .discharging_max_c = 60,
+ },
+ },
+};
+BUILD_ASSERT(ARRAY_SIZE(board_battery_info) == BATTERY_TYPE_COUNT);
+
+const enum battery_type DEFAULT_BATTERY_TYPE = BATTERY_SIMPLO;
+
+enum battery_present battery_hw_present(void)
+{
+ return gpio_get_level(GPIO_EC_BATT_PRES_ODL) ? BP_NO : BP_YES;
+}
+
+int charger_profile_override(struct charge_state_data *curr)
+{
+#ifdef VARIANT_KUKUI_CHARGER_MT6370
+ mt6370_charger_profile_override(curr);
+#endif /* CONFIG_CHARGER_MT6370 */
+
+ return 0;
+}
+
+enum ec_status charger_profile_override_get_param(uint32_t param,
+ uint32_t *value)
+{
+ return EC_RES_INVALID_PARAM;
+}
+
+enum ec_status charger_profile_override_set_param(uint32_t param,
+ uint32_t value)
+{
+ return EC_RES_INVALID_PARAM;
+}
